Chelsea are considered front-runners to sign Bayer Leverkusen winger Kerim Alajbegovic, who has been linked with Sunderland. The Telegraph reports Chelsea are "most likely to do a deal" with Leverkusen. It adds that Xabi Alonso is looking to raid his old club for one of their brightest talents.
The Bosnia and Herzegovina teenager featured in all four of his nation’s World Cup matches in North America and scored in a 3-1 win over Qatar. Sunderland had been credited with interest.
Sunderland’s only addition so far is Belgium international Thomas Meunier, who has signed a two-year contract after leaving Lille earlier this summer, ahead of their maiden Europa League campaign.
Separately, Bayer Leverkusen are said to be open to talks over winger Ernest Poku, who has also been linked with Sunderland and Nottingham Forest. Bild claims the club have taken a surprise turn and are now ready to hold discussions during the final six weeks of the window.
Poku, 22, produced six goals and 10 assists in 49 appearances last season and had been expected to feature in the new campaign. Leverkusen are now described as willing to sell the 21-times capped Netherlands Under-21 player for about £22m.
Sunderland and Forest have been suggested as possible destinations, and Bild adds Poku is "set for a move to England" before the window closes in early September.
